Comprehending Titration Testing
Titration involves the gradual addition of a titrant to an option consisting of the analyte till a reaction reaches its endpoint. This point is normally indicated by a color modification or another quantifiable physical change. The outcome assists identify the concentration of the unknown compound through stoichiometry, offering crucial data for numerous applications.

Kinds of Titration
There are different titration techniques, each fit for various analytical requirements:
- Acid-Base Titration: Measures the concentration of acids in a solution using a base and vice versa.
- Redox Titration: Involves responses where electron transfer occurs, useful for identifying concentrations of oxidizing or decreasing agents.
- Complexometric Titration: Utilizes complex formation to determine metal ion concentrations.
- Rainfall Titration: Involves the formation of a precipitate throughout the reaction to identify concentration.
| Kind of Titration | Description | Typical Applications |
|---|---|---|
| Acid-Base Titration | Neutralization reactions between acid and base | Food, pharmaceuticals |
| Redox Titration | Electron transfer reactions | Pharmaceuticals, ecological |
| Complexometric Titration | Formation of soluble complexes | Water quality testing, agriculture |
| Precipitation Titration | Formation of insoluble precipitates | Ecological testing |
